The Security Manager will be responsible for the hands-on implementation oversight and continuous improvement of security strategies and programs across our logistics operations ensuring robust compliance with CTPAT (Customs Trade Partnership Against Terrorism) TAPA (Transported Asset Protection Association) and AEO (Authorized Economic Operator) standards.
Preferred background in military or law enforcement particularly in roles focused on security operations or investigative work.
This tactical role focuses on securing physical assets supply chains and personnel. The Security Manager will be expected to actively mitigate risks and respond to incidents within a complex logistical environment with precision and urgency. The security manager must have strong investigative skills and proactively search for security risks to help prevent and mitigate security incidents possess strong operational security expertise a thorough understanding of global trade security standards and proven leadership in managing security teams and systems. Administration
- Manage and operate security systems (Security Health and Safety Portal CCTV intrusion alarm access control etc.)
- Coordinate timely completion (within 90 days) of outstanding Security Corrective Actions.
- Preventive Actions with appropriate parties and communicate issues to the District Manager and Regional Security Manager / Director.
- Be a part of the District Business Review meeting to discuss security-related issues concerns and best practices.
- Coach employees and management on how to complete incident reporting per the Security Incident Reporting Standard.
- Take the lead on all district security incident investigations in coordination with Regional and CHQ Security.
- Support Business Continuity Plan development and testing.

Security Manager Job-Specific Competencies
District Security Operations ExpertiseCollects evaluates and responds to information concerning potential security threats to include cybersecurity. Supports full implementation of Expeditors Security Standards. Coordinates timely completion of all security-related functions to include timely action of Security Corrective Action / Preventative Actions with appropriate stakeholders. Maintains contacts with local and State law-enforcement. Supports Business Continuity Plan development and testing.
Proactive and organized for continuous and productive monthly call activity so that : calls are scheduled two weeks in advance call schedule is full for the following week completed call and joint call expectations are achieved monthly.
Security Incident ResponseLeads all District Security incidents investigations whilst coordinating with Regional and CHQ resources. Collaborates and leads District employees and Management on completing and investigating Security Incidents in a timely manner.
Government and Industry Security Program ExpertiseKnowledgeable about security regulatory programs that affect the specific services Expeditors provides to our customers (both Government and Industry). For example : CTPAT; AEO; EC300; TAPA; ACAS; etc. Able to confidently present to and interact with internal and external stakeholders including customers and governmental officials.
Security Tools ExpertiseManages and operates security systems (e.g. CCTV intrusion alarm access control etc.) according to security requirements.
Service Provider Security EvaluationCollaborates with the District Service Provider Manager to ensure Service Providers meet Expeditors Security Standards and general security controls.
Conduct regular onsite audits at Service Provider warehouses and transportation facilities to ensure full compliance with Expeditors security standards.
Integrate investigative skills to perform security vulnerability assessments and simulated intrusion exercises to proactively identify and address potential weaknesses in physical and procedural defenses. These audits are designed rigorously evaluate compliance with Expeditors enhanced security standards identify vulnerabilities and ensure corrective actions are enforced promptly.
Lead threat assessments and implement mitigation strategies.
